Hi all.

Just drained my oil off and removed the old oil filter.

Going to Fill up with 'Halfords Classic Motor oil 20w50' and put on a' Unipart GFE443 filter'.

The car is a '96 spi cooper. Am I using the correct oil and filter?

always use 20/50 no matter what age it is. there waas an article on minimag stating there is no proof mineral oil damages cats, and after all the gearboxes in late minis are the same as early ones, so need the thicker oil.

as for the filter number im not sure as i always use fram filters.

1996 is the crossover point for SPi and MPi.... I have an SPi from August 1996.... and its all SPi. Personally Id use the NON synthetic oil. Re the filter .... I dont know about the part number but as long as you get the spin on filter for the UP TO 1996 Mini then you should be ok.....
